Credit card aimed at thin-file consumers rebrands, raises $12M

10/24/17

Deserve is offering unsecured cards to young adults who do not have traditional credit scores. The Silicon Valley startup uses a proprietary algorithm that analyzes bank account activity to evaluate the likelihood that borrowers will repay.

Fifth Third's core numbers lagged in 3Q

10/24/17

The Cincinnati bank's total loans fell 2% and its adjusted fee income dropped 4%, but its top line was strong because of higher interest rates and the gain from a sale of more Vantiv shares.
